MajesticHotel
Rather a dull hotel; very popular with folks from my country - so much so - I feel like I have never left home (UGH!) The insipid exterior screamed boring. The interior is dim though the rooms were clean. There is smell of mustiness and smoke lingering in the corridors (though my floor was non-smoking). Said something about the ventilation. The location wasn't too bad though as it's within walking distance to Jordan MTR station and there is a row of cafes and delis behind the hotel to satisfy that sudden craving for local food.

PrutonPrudentialHotel
I stayed here in 1999 on my first trip to HK. Then it was a very nice hotel. The rooms were clean, orderly and I like the decor. Instead of having normal curtains, the hotel had opted to use sliding panels. I thought it was pretty avant garde. Service was warm and I like the location, as the hotel is right atop of Jordan MTR station (meaning I need not even bother to come out onto the streets).
Afternote: Unfortunately, reviews about this hotel is recent years had taken a major dip...so you may want to double-check.
Unique Qualities: I like the sliding panel windows and the location as Jordan is considerably quieter than Mong Kok and Tsim Tsa Tsui.

WangFatHostel
The Hostel is very popular with Westerners...earning rave reviews. Unfortunately, the owner suffers from the same "Cantonese Supremo Complex" as the rest of the folks in HK and offended me just 5 minutes of saying "Hello" when he tut-tut me for not being able to speak Cantonese. The hostel occupies 2 floors - the 3rd and the 6th. I believed the 3rd is where all the dorm beds are while the 6th is where all the private rooms are located. I had the private rooms and they are clean and orderly, and comes with a TV, hot water bottle and showers. I prefer the maintenance lady here - she's much more friendlier!!
Unique Qualities: For folks wishing to experience an "almost" realistic showcase of high rise living in HK - this is it. I have seen the scenes in countless Hongkie TV serials. The narrow corridors; the dim interiors. I thought to myself that if a fire was to happen, I would have no hopes of escape.
Getting there:
*A11 City Bus direct from the Airport to Causeway Bay-Stop no.13 (near Sogo Dept.Store).
Costs HKD40-.
*Airport Express to Central District then via MTR to Causeway Bay Station (take Exit E -turn left out of station, left at 1st corner)
Costs HKD100-.
*Taxi from airport, you can get off the taxi at Paterson St's taxi stand that just located downside of Paterson building.Costs HKD450-.
*Bus No.102,106,112 from HongHum Station (final station of KCR train from mainland,China), get off the bus at front of Victoria Park or Sogo DepartmentStore. Costs around HKD10-.
